Skip to content

Commit c22e0c8

Browse files
committed
Rename the mkfs option map
More descriptive name both for Ansible and Python variables, and add documentation
1 parent 2ac22b5 commit c22e0c8

File tree

4 files changed

+13
-7
lines changed

4 files changed

+13
-7
lines changed

library/blivet.py

Lines changed: 8 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-35,6 +35,10 @@
3535
description:
3636
- boolean indicating that we should fail rather than implicitly/automatically
3737
removing devices or formatting
38+
diskvolume_mkfs_option_map:
39+
description:
40+
- dict which maps filesystem names to additional mkfs options that should be used
41+
when creating a disk volume (that is, a whole disk filesystem)
3842
3943
author:
4044
- David Lehman ([email protected])
@@ -453,7 +457,7 @@ def _type_check(self):
453457
def _get_format(self):
454458
fmt = super(BlivetDiskVolume, self)._get_format()
455459
# pass -F to mke2fs on whole disks in RHEL7
456-
mkfs_options = mkfs_option_map.get(self._volume['fs_type'])
460+
mkfs_options = diskvolume_mkfs_option_map.get(self._volume['fs_type'])
457461
if mkfs_options:
458462
if fmt.create_options:
459463
fmt.create_options += " "
@@ -1125,7 +1129,7 @@ def run_module():
11251129
disklabel_type=dict(type='str', required=False, default=None),
11261130
safe_mode=dict(type='bool', required=False, default=True),
11271131
use_partitions=dict(type='bool', required=False, default=True),
1128-
mkfs_option_map=dict(type='dict', required=False, default={}))
1132+
diskvolume_mkfs_option_map=dict(type='dict', required=False, default={}))
11291133

11301134
# seed the result dict in the object
11311135
result = dict(
@@ -1161,8 +1165,8 @@ def run_module():
11611165
global safe_mode
11621166
safe_mode = module.params['safe_mode']
11631167

1164-
global mkfs_option_map
1165-
mkfs_option_map = module.params['mkfs_option_map']
1168+
global diskvolume_mkfs_option_map
1169+
diskvolume_mkfs_option_map = module.params['diskvolume_mkfs_option_map']
11661170

11671171
b = Blivet()
11681172
b.reset()

tasks/main-blivet.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-108,7 +108,7 @@
108108
use_partitions: "{{ storage_use_partitions }}"
109109
disklabel_type: "{{ storage_disklabel_type }}"
110110
safe_mode: "{{ storage_safe_mode }}"
111-
mkfs_option_map: "{{ __storage_blivet_mkfs_option_map|default(omit) }}"
111+
diskvolume_mkfs_option_map: "{{ __storage_blivet_diskvolume_mkfs_option_map|d(omit) }}"
112112
register: blivet_output
113113

114114
- debug:

vars/CentOS_7.yml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,8 @@ blivet_package_list:
66
- libblockdev-lvm
77
- libblockdev-mdraid
88
- libblockdev-swap
9-
__storage_blivet_mkfs_option_map:
9+
# additional options for mkfs when creating a disk volume (whole disk fs)
10+
__storage_blivet_diskvolume_mkfs_option_map:
1011
ext2: '-F'
1112
ext3: '-F'
1213
ext4: '-F'

vars/RedHat_7.yml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,8 @@ blivet_package_list:
66
- libblockdev-lvm
77
- libblockdev-mdraid
88
- libblockdev-swap
9-
__storage_blivet_mkfs_option_map:
9+
# additional options for mkfs when creating a disk volume (whole disk fs)
10+
__storage_blivet_diskvolume_mkfs_option_map:
1011
ext2: '-F'
1112
ext3: '-F'
1213
ext4: '-F'

0 commit comments

Comments
 (0)